Libraries and Job Seekers – How We Can Help!
More than 30+ Massachusetts public libraries have partnered to offer the 50+ Job Seekers Networking Group program to support people fifty years and older looking for a new job, a new career direction, or a Second Act career. Take advantage of these free skill-building and networking group meetings. A new topic will be covered at each meeting. Attendance at each session is not necessary – but highly recommended! Job seekers can join at anytime!
WHO: Debbi Hope, MBA, PCIC, MC, an experienced Executive Career Coach and Certified Master Coach
WHERE: All meetings are on Zoom. Zoom room opens 30 minutes early for informal networking & resource sharing.
WHEN: January – June 2026

Throughout our 12 session Interactive Workshop Series, you’ll learn how to create and execute your job search campaign. Refresh your job search tools – resume, career story, virtual interviewing, LinkedIn profiles, Marketing Plan and more. Join us to gain confidence and success. This preparation will Equip, Enable and Empower you in all aspects of the job search process. The primary mission of our program is to provide job seekers in the 50+ demographic with the confidence, refreshed, and necessary tools and skills to launch and implement a successful job or encore career search campaign.
